Engine and Transmission Parts Diagram

The engine bay of the Saturn SL2 houses several vital components. Key parts include:

1. Engine Block and Cylinder Head

  • The core of the engine, where combustion occurs.
  • Located centrally in the engine bay.

2. Intake Manifold

  • Distributes air to the cylinders.
  • Usually situated on top of the engine block.

3. Fuel Injectors and Fuel Rail

  • Deliver fuel into the combustion chambers.
  • Positioned along the intake manifold.

4. Alternator and Serpentine Belt

  • Powers electrical systems and charges the battery.
  • Located on the front of the engine, driven by the serpentine belt.

5. Cooling System Components

  • Radiator, radiator hoses, thermostat, and water pump.
  • Radiator is at the front; hoses connect to the engine block.

6. Transmission System

  • The SL2 uses a 4-speed automatic transmission or a 5-speed manual.
  • The transmission is attached to the engine block, with linkage and shift mechanisms accessible from the engine bay.

Brake System Parts Diagram

The braking system ensures vehicle safety and includes the following:

1. Brake Calipers

  • Clamp the brake pads onto the rotors during braking.
  • Located at each wheel.

2. Brake Rotors (Discs)

  • Rotating discs attached to the wheel hubs.
  • Clamped by calipers during braking.

3. Brake Pads

  • Friction material pressed against rotors.

4. Master Cylinder and Brake Lines

  • Master cylinder converts pedal pressure into hydraulic pressure.
  • Brake lines distribute brake fluid to calipers.

5. ABS Module

  • Anti-lock braking system prevents wheel lock-up during hard braking.

How to Read a Saturn SL2 Parts Diagram Effectively

Interpreting a parts diagram requires understanding its conventions. Here are tips to maximize its utility:

  • Identify the Legend or Key: Many diagrams include a legend explaining symbols, colors, and numbering.
  • Note the Numbering System: Each part typically has an identification number corresponding to a parts list.
  • Follow the Exploded View: Components are often shown exploded away from their mounting points to illustrate assembly order.
  • Understand Color Coding: Some diagrams use colors to differentiate systems (e.g., electrical in blue, mechanical in red).
  • Utilize Cross-References: Cross-reference numbers with manufacturer parts catalogs for precise ordering.

Commonly Replaced Parts Visualized in the Diagram

Certain parts on the Saturn SL2 tend to require frequent replacement or maintenance, and their locations are clearly marked in the diagram:

  • Serpentine Belt: Runs across pulleys, driving accessories like the alternator and power steering pump.
  • Spark Plugs and Ignition Coils: Located atop the cylinder head; crucial for engine firing.
  • Radiator and Hoses: Situated at the front of the engine bay.
  • Brake Pads and Rotors: Located at each wheel assembly.
  • Air Filter and Intake Components: Found near the front of the engine bay.
  • Battery: Usually in the engine compartment on one side.
  • Fuel Filter and Pump: Positioned along the fuel lines, often under the vehicle or in the engine bay.
